Day 1: Discovering the Ancient Gardens and Waterways
Start your first day in Suzhou by immersing yourself in the city’s most famous attractions: the classical gardens. 🏯 The Humble Administrator’s Garden (拙政园) is a great place to begin. Stroll through the beautifully landscaped grounds, admire the traditional Chinese architecture, and take a moment to relax by the tranquil ponds. 🌱
After exploring the gardens, head over to the Pingjiang Historical Street (平江路). 🛍️ This charming pedestrian street is lined with traditional shops, teahouses, and local eateries. Enjoy a cup of tea at one of the quaint teahouses and soak in the local atmosphere. Don’t forget to try some local snacks like Songshu Guanyin Cake (松鼠桂鱼) or Suzhou-style mooncakes. 🍮
In the afternoon, take a boat ride along the Grand Canal (大运河). 🚤 The canal offers a unique perspective of Suzhou’s waterways and historic buildings. As you glide along the water, you’ll feel transported back in time to the city’s prosperous past. 🏛️
Day 2: Exploring the Modern Side of Suzhou
On your second day, it’s time to experience the modern side of Suzhou. Start your day at the Suzhou Museum (苏州博物馆), designed by the renowned architect I.M. Pei. 🏛️ The museum combines traditional Chinese elements with modern design, creating a unique and visually stunning space. Explore the exhibits that showcase the rich history and culture of Suzhou. 🎨
Next, head to the Jinji Lake (金鸡湖) area, which is the financial and commercial heart of modern Suzhou. 🏢 Take a walk around the lake, enjoy the scenic views, and visit the iconic东方之门 (Oriental Gate), often referred to as the "Suzhou Gateway." Snap a few photos and soak in the vibrant atmosphere. 📸
For lunch, try some of the city’s modern fusion cuisine at one of the many restaurants in the area. 🍽️ From international dishes to innovative takes on traditional Chinese food, you’ll find plenty of options to satisfy your taste buds. 🍜
